Output 24e5d7260b67fc62d29bab2e3fcb8dc1178416cc770e46c1f9795124f51982e9:0

value
1491128
script pubkey
OP_0 OP_PUSHBYTES_20 cc2e21f170c96a77abcd05e2f74f5d77566714fa
address
bc1qeshzrutse948027dqh30wn6awatxw986ytjy43
transaction
24e5d7260b67fc62d29bab2e3fcb8dc1178416cc770e46c1f9795124f51982e9
spent
true